Buffalo Chicken Zoodle Alfredo Cups

This recipe combines spicy buffalo chicken, fresh zucchini noodles, and a creamy cauliflower Alfredo sauce, bringing flavor and nutrition together in a fun, easy-to-make dish. Ingredients
  

2 medium zucchinis, spiralized into zoodles

1 cup cooked, shredded chicken

1/2 cup buffalo sauce (adjust according to personal spice preference)

1 cup cauliflower florets (fresh or frozen)

1/2 cup unsweetened almond milk (or your milk of choice)

1/4 cup cream cheese, softened

1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ese

1 tsp garlic powder

Salt and pepper to taste

Olive oil spray

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Shredded mozzarella cheese (optional, for a cheesy topping)

Instructions
 

Preheat the Oven: Start by preheating your oven to 375°F (190°C) so it's ready for baking.

    Prepare the Zoodles: Using a spiralizer or a vegetable peeler, turn the zucchinis into zoodles (zucchini noodles). Place them on paper towels and lightly sprinkle with salt; this helps draw out moisture and prevents sogginess.

      Prepare the Alfredo Sauce: In a medium saucepan, add the cauliflower florets and cover them with water. Bring to a boil and cook for about 5-7 minutes until the florets are fork-tender. Drain the cauliflower and transfer it to a blender. Add in the almond milk, softened cream cheese, grated Parmesan, garlic powder, and a pinch of salt and pepper. Blend until the mixture is completely smooth and creamy. Taste and adjust the seasoning if necessary.

        Mix Chicken and Buffalo Sauce: In a separate bowl, combine the shredded chicken with buffalo sauce, ensuring that each piece of chicken is thoroughly coated. Set this mixture aside.

          Assemble the Zoodle Cups: Lightly spray each cup of a muffin tin with olive oil to prevent sticking. Take small handfuls of the zoodles and form nests within each muffin cup, creating a well in the center for the filling.

            Add the Buffalow Chicken: Carefully spoon the buffalo chicken mixture into the zoodle nests, filling them generously. Next, pour a good amount of the creamy Alfredo sauce over the top, allowing it to seep down into the zoodles.

              Optional Cheese Topping: If you want extra cheese, s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ese over each filled cup for a delightful cheesy finish.

                Bake Them: Place the muffin tin in the preheated oven and bake for 20-25 minutes. You want the zoodles to be tender and the tops to turn golden and bubbly.

                  Garnish and Serve: Once baked, remove the tin from the oven and let the cups cool for a few minutes. Sprinkle the tops with freshly chopped parsley for a burst of color and flavor before serving.

                    Enjoy: Carefully remove the zoodle cups from the muffin tin, and serve them warm as a delicious appetizer or as a satisfying main dish!

                      Prep Time, Total Time, Servings: 15 mins | 40 mins | Makes 12 cups.
